Wildlife Science

Wildlife Science involves the study of various aspects of wild animals, their habitats, behavior, ecology, and conservation. Researchers in this field work to understand the interactions between wildlife and their environment, as well as the impact of human activities on these populations. Wildlife scientists utilize a combination of fieldwork, laboratory research, and data analysis to gather information and develop strategies for the protection and management of different species. This interdisciplinary field draws on principles from biology, ecology, zoology, and environmental science to address complex issues related to wildlife populations and their ecosystems.
